Report Summary

Reciprocating Internal Combustion Engines (RICE)-Global Market Status and Trend Report 2016-2026 offers a comprehensive analysis on Reciprocating Internal Combustion Engines (RICE) industry, standing on the readers’ perspective, delivering detailed market data and penetrating insights. No matter the client is industry insider, potential entrant or investor, the report will provides useful data and information. Key questions answered by this report include:

Worldwide and Regional Market Size of Reciprocating Internal Combustion Engines (RICE) 2016-2021, and development forecast 2022-2026
Main manufacturers/suppliers of Reciprocating Internal Combustion Engines (RICE) worldwide, with company and product introduction, position in the Reciprocating Internal Combustion Engines (RICE) market
Market status and development trend of Reciprocating Internal Combustion Engines (RICE) by types and applications
Cost and profit status of Reciprocating Internal Combustion Engines (RICE), and marketing status
